What companies run services between Wakefield, England and Conisbrough, England?

There is no direct connection from Wakefield to Conisbrough. However, you can take the train to Doncaster, walk to Doncaster Frenchgate Interchange/B7, then take the bus to Old Road/Morley Place. Alternatively, you can drive from Wakefield to Conisbrough in around 36 min.
